From patchwork Wed Mar 29 08:25:40 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Andrew Rybchenko X-Patchwork-Id: 22679 X-Patchwork-Delegate: ferruh.yigit@amd.com Return-Path: X-Original-To: patchwork@dpdk.org Delivered-To: patchwork@dpdk.org Received: from [92.243.14.124] (localhost [IPv6:::1]) by dpdk.org (Postfix) with ESMTP id AA63CD0FC; Wed, 29 Mar 2017 10:33:42 +0200 (CEST) Received: from nbfkord-smmo03.seg.att.com (nbfkord-smmo03.seg.att.com [209.65.160.84]) by dpdk.org (Postfix) with ESMTP id DBCF269A5; Wed, 29 Mar 2017 10:25:52 +0200 (CEST) Received: from unknown [12.187.104.26] (EHLO webmail.solarflare.com) by nbfkord-smmo03.seg.att.com(mxl_mta-7.2.4-7) over TLS secured channel with ESMTP id f8f6bd85.0.1047448.00-2353.2584891.nbfkord-smmo03.seg.att.com (envelope-from ); Wed, 29 Mar 2017 08:25:53 +0000 (UTC) X-MXL-Hash: 58db6f91313e723c-e639f63d1b2bf0cc346dd632526ccf35a801972d Received: from ocex03.SolarFlarecom.com (10.20.40.36) by ocex03.SolarFlarecom.com (10.20.40.36) with Microsoft SMTP Server (TLS) id 15.0.1044.25; Wed, 29 Mar 2017 01:25:49 -0700 Received: from opal.uk.solarflarecom.com (10.17.10.1) by ocex03.SolarFlarecom.com (10.20.40.36) with Microsoft SMTP Server (TLS) id 15.0.1044.25 via Frontend Transport; Wed, 29 Mar 2017 01:25:49 -0700 Received: from uklogin.uk.solarflarecom.com (uklogin.uk.solarflarecom.com [10.17.10.10]) by opal.uk.solarflarecom.com (8.13.8/8.13.8) with ESMTP id v2T8Plqe006683; Wed, 29 Mar 2017 09:25:47 +0100 Received: from uklogin.uk.solarflarecom.com (localhost.localdomain [127.0.0.1]) by uklogin.uk.solarflarecom.com (8.13.8/8.13.8) with ESMTP id v2T8Plia028217; Wed, 29 Mar 2017 09:25:47 +0100 From: Andrew Rybchenko To: CC: Date: Wed, 29 Mar 2017 09:25:40 +0100 Message-ID: <1490775941-28178-1-git-send-email-arybchenko@solarflare.com> X-Mailer: git-send-email 1.8.2.3 MIME-Version: 1.0 X-AnalysisOut: [v=2.1 cv=Ze0bQ5hA c=1 sm=1 tr=0 a=8BlWFWvVlq5taO8ncb8nKg==] X-AnalysisOut: [:17 a=6Iz7jQTuP9IA:10 a=8rWy6zfcAAAA:8 a=zRKbQ67AAAAA:8 a=] X-AnalysisOut: [Zvda2q_OxDACmJjvdzcA:9 a=YjdVzJdQTyZRADMV7wFX:22 a=PA03WX8] X-AnalysisOut: [tBzeizutn5_OT:22] X-Spam: [F=0.2000000000; CM=0.500; S=0.200(2015072901)] X-MAIL-FROM: X-SOURCE-IP: [12.187.104.26] Subject: [dpdk-dev] [PATCH 1/2] net/sfc: destroy event queue when Rx queue is released X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.15 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" Fixes: ce35b05c635e ("net/sfc: implement Rx queue setup release operations") Cc: stable@dpdk.org Signed-off-by: Andrew Rybchenko --- drivers/net/sfc/sfc_rx.c | 2 ++ 1 file changed, 2 insertions(+) diff --git a/drivers/net/sfc/sfc_rx.c b/drivers/net/sfc/sfc_rx.c index eef4ce0..403e991 100644 --- a/drivers/net/sfc/sfc_rx.c +++ b/drivers/net/sfc/sfc_rx.c @@ -999,6 +999,8 @@ sfc_rx_qfini(struct sfc_adapter *sa, unsigned int sw_index) sfc_dma_free(sa, &rxq->mem); rte_free(rxq); + + sfc_ev_qfini(sa, sfc_evq_index_by_rxq_sw_index(sa, sw_index)); } #if EFSYS_OPT_RX_SCALE